Output 5941dbf582230743ed4ec4c5b0569eef49a347bda7070eaf76bdb2f53bf87bce:0

value
21165288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 788ec5b94c2fa05db8a036de7fcd0bdcdb4597c5 OP_EQUAL
address
MJtcMStjAbCvDLEEHyBad2BEDSFr9RUH8e
transaction
5941dbf582230743ed4ec4c5b0569eef49a347bda7070eaf76bdb2f53bf87bce
spent
true